The easiest fix is to allow only one Ebon Might to be on a target at any given time (or to only allow a spec to benefit from one Ebon Might at any given time).If there're multiple Evokers, Ebon Might's should spread across multiple targets.Same deal with Prescience.Yes, that would mean there's a hardcap in the number of Aug Evokers you could bring to a raid, and that's fine with me.Also, lets not forget that part of the issue is the massive burst difference between some specs, UHDK being the example here.

I bet they could make it so that the evoker's buffs are not boosted by another evoker's buffs. For example have ebon might only buff from their own intellect, and not add additional power from having someone else's ebon might on you. and same for other buffs of course. The net result being you still benefit from ebon might for everything but increasing the power of that buff you give. I do not code or have any idea how hard such a thing would be to implement though, I am sure it can be figured out.
